Bringing Your Scene to Life
To set the stage for your springtime masterpiece, start with a polka dot patterned paper as your base. This fun and lively background immediately adds a cheerful tone to your card. Next, layer on die-cut grass and clouds to create depth and dimension in your scene.
Coloring the Critters
The star of this card is the adorable cat and his tiny ladybug friends from Where Hope Blooms. Using Copic markers, bring these critters to life with soft blending and pops of vibrant color. The Copics allow you to add shading and highlights, giving your stamped images a realistic yet playful look.
Adding Depth and Definition
For an extra touch of dimension, use Distress Oxide Inks on the die-cut elements. Lightly blending the edges of the grass and clouds will enhance the layers and add a natural, soft transition between each piece.
Final Touches
Once all your elements are assembled, consider adding a sentiment that captures the joy of spring. Whether it’s a simple “Hello Spring” or something more heartfelt, a stamped or die-cut sentiment will tie everything together beautifully.
